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ics Market Size

  • The global hybridization-based molecular diagnostics market size was valued at USD 2.85 billion in 2025 and is expected to reach USD 4.82 billion by 2033, at a CAGR of 6.80% during the forecast period
  • The market growth is largely fueled by the increasing prevalence of infectious diseases and genetic disorders, along with the growing demand for accurate and early disease diagnosis in clinical and research settings
  • Furthermore, rising adoption of advanced molecular diagnostic technologies in hospitals, diagnostic laboratories, and research institutions is driving the demand for hybridization-based molecular diagnostics, as these methods enable precise detection of nucleic acids and support effective disease diagnosis and monitoring.

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ics Market Trends

Growing Integration of Advanced Molecular Techniques and Automation

  • A key and accelerating trend in the global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ics market is the increasing integration of advanced molecular technologies with automated diagnostic platforms to improve testing accuracy, efficiency, and scalability. These systems enable laboratories to conduct complex nucleic acid detection procedures with minimal manual intervention
  • For instance, hybridization-based diagnostic techniques such as f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) and microarray-based assays are increasingly being integrated into automated laboratory systems, enabling faster identification of genetic abnormalities, infectious pathogens, and cancer-related biomarkers
  • Automation in molecular diagnostic laboratories allows healthcare professionals to perform large volumes of tests with higher precision while reducing the risk of contamination and human error. These systems also support standardized workflows, improving consistency in clinical results across laboratories
  • In addition, technological advancements in probe design, signal amplification methods, and multiplex testing capabilities are expanding the clinical applications of hybridization-based diagnostics. These improvements enable simultaneous detection of multiple genetic targets, which is particularly beneficial in oncology, infectious disease diagnostics, and genetic disorder screening
  • The integration of hybridization-based diagnostic technologies with digital laboratory information systems is also improving data management and reporting efficiency. Laboratories can now process, analyze, and store molecular data more effectively, supporting clinical decision-making and research activities
  • As healthcare systems continue to emphasize early disease detection and precision medicine, the demand for highly accurate molecular diagnostic tools is increasing, thereby driving the adoption of hybridization-based diagnostic technologies in hospitals, research institutes, and diagnostic laboratories worldwide

Restraint/Challenge

High Cost of Advanced Diagnostic Technologies and Technical Complexity

  • The high cost associated with advanced molecular diagnostic technologies remains a significant challenge for the growth of the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ics market. Hybridization-based testing platforms often require sophisticated laboratory infrastructure, specialized reagents, and advanced imaging or detection systems, which can increase operational costs
  • For instance, f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) diagnostic systems supplied by companies such as Agilent Technologies often require specialized fluorescence microscopes and trained laboratory professionals, making them comparatively expensive for small diagnostic laboratories and hospitals in developing regions
  • Many healthcare facilities, particularly in developing regions, face financial constraints that limit their ability to adopt advanced molecular diagnostic systems. This cost barrier can slow the widespread implementation of hybridization-based diagnostic technologies in routine clinical settings
  • In addition, hybridization-based diagnostic procedures often require highly skilled laboratory personnel with specialized training in molecular biology techniques. The shortage of trained professionals in some regions can create operational challenges for diagnostic laboratories
  • The complexity of assay preparation, probe design, and data interpretation can also increase testing time and operational workload in laboratories. Ensuring consistent test quality and maintaining strict laboratory standards can further add to the overall cost of diagnostic operations
  • Addressing these challenges through technological advancements, automation of laboratory workflows, and the development of cost-effective diagnostic kits will be crucial for improving accessibility and supporting the long-term growth of the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ics market

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ics Market Scope

The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ics market is segmented on the basis of application, product, and end user.

• By Application

On the basis of application, the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ics market is segmented into infectious diseases, oncology, genetic tests, and others. The infectious diseases segment dominated the largest market revenue share of 46.8% in 2025, driven by the rising global burden of infectious pathogens and the increasing demand for accurate and rapid diagnostic technologies. Hybridization-based molecular diagnostic techniques are widely used for detecting viruses, bacteria, and other pathogens due to their high specificity and sensitivity. Healthcare systems across the world continue to prioritize early detection and monitoring of infectious diseases such as tuberculosis, HIV, and respiratory infections, which significantly supports the demand for hybridization-based assays. In addition, ongoing public health surveillance programs and pandemic preparedness initiatives have strengthened the adoption of molecular diagnostics in infectious disease testing. The integration of advanced probe technologies and automation in diagnostic laboratories has further improved testing efficiency and throughput. Increasing investments by healthcare organizations and governments in disease monitoring programs also contribute to the segment’s strong market presence. Moreover, continuous technological advancements enabling multiplex detection of multiple pathogens in a single test are further accelerating adoption across hospitals and diagnostic laboratories globally.

The oncology segment is anticipated to witness the fastest growth rate with a CAGR of 19.4% from 2026 to 2033, fueled by the increasing prevalence of cancer and the growing importance of molecular diagnostics in cancer detection and treatment planning. Hybridization-based diagnostic techniques, including f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H), are widely used for identifying chromosomal abnormalities and gene amplifications associated with different cancer types. The rising shift toward personalized medicine and targeted therapies has significantly increased the demand for molecular diagnostic tools that help identify specific genetic mutations and biomarkers. Healthcare providers increasingly rely on these diagnostic technologies to support early cancer detection, prognosis assessment, and therapy selection. In addition, the growing number of cancer screening programs and research initiatives focused on oncology diagnostics further supports market expansion. Continuous innovation in molecular diagnostic technologies and the introduction of advanced probe kits are expected to enhance diagnostic accuracy and expand clinical applications, thereby driving strong growth in the oncology segment over the forecast period.

• By Product

On the basis of product, the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ics market is segmented into instruments, reagents, and other products. The reagents segment accounted for the largest market revenue share of 54.1% in 2025, primarily driven by the recurring demand for reagents used in hybridization assays. Reagents are essential consumables required for each diagnostic test, including probes, buffers, and detection kits, making them a critical component of molecular diagnostic workflows. The increasing number of diagnostic tests conducted globally, particularly for infectious diseases and genetic disorders, significantly contributes to the high demand for reagents. Diagnostic laboratories and hospitals rely heavily on high-quality reagents to ensure accurate and reproducible results. In addition, advancements in probe design and reagent formulations have improved the sensitivity and specificity of hybridization-based tests. Continuous research activities in genomics and molecular biology also support the growing consumption of reagents in both clinical diagnostics and research laboratories. Furthermore, manufacturers are focusing on developing ready-to-use reagent kits that simplify laboratory workflows and reduce testing time, which further strengthens the dominance of this segment.

The instruments segment is expected to witness the fastest CAGR of 18.6% from 2026 to 2033, driven by the increasing adoption of automated molecular diagnostic platforms across clinical laboratories. Instruments used in hybridization-based diagnostics, such as hybridization ovens, fluorescence microscopes, and imaging systems, play a crucial role in detecting genetic material and analyzing results accurately. The growing demand for high-throughput testing solutions and automation in laboratories is encouraging healthcare facilities to invest in advanced diagnostic instruments. These systems help improve workflow efficiency, reduce manual errors, and enhance test reproducibility. In addition, the integration of digital imaging technologies and artificial intelligence-based analysis tools is further improving diagnostic accuracy and operational efficiency. Expanding healthcare infrastructure in emerging economies and increasing investments in laboratory modernization are also contributing to the strong growth of this segment. As laboratories continue to upgrade their diagnostic capabilities, the demand for advanced hybridization-based diagnostic instruments is expected to rise steadily over the forecast period.

Latest Developments in Global Hybridization-based Molecular Diagnostics Market

  • In March 2023, Sysmex Corporation, a global diagnostics company, announced the launch of its IVDR-compliant DNA FISH probes, which are ready-to-use, premixed, and directly labeled probes designed for in-situ detection of genetic alterations across multiple sample types. These probes were developed to improve batch-to-batch consistency and reduce scoring time in molecular cytogenetics laboratories. The launch also aimed to minimize retesting rates and ensure compliance with evolving European In-Vitro Diagnostic Regulation (IVDR) standards. By simplifying workflows and improving diagnostic reliability, the new probes help laboratories identify chromosomal abnormalities more efficiently in both clinical diagnostics and research applications
  • In April 2023, Agilent Technologies Inc., a leading life sciences and diagnostics company, expanded its portfolio of SureFISH probes, strengthening its range of oligonucleotide-based fluorescent in situ hybridization assays. The expanded portfolio enables researchers and clinical laboratories to detect genetic abnormalities associated with cancer and genetic disorders with higher precision. The new probe options support high-resolution genomic analysis and provide improved flexibility for molecular cytogenetics testing. This development reflects Agilent’s ongoing strategy to enhance its molecular diagnostics capabilities and support the growing demand for precision medicine and advanced genetic testing
  • In July 2023, KromaTiD, a biotechnology company focused on genomic analysis technologies, launched over 300 new fluorescent in situ hybridization (FISH) probes designed for its Directional Genomic Hybridization (dGH) in-site assays. These probes target specific genomic regions including telomeres, centromeres, and gene loci, enabling researchers to detect chromosomal structural variations with high accuracy. The expanded probe library enhances the ability of laboratories to analyze genomic instability and structural chromosome changes. This launch supports advanced applications in cancer research, gene therapy development, and cell therapy research by providing improved tools for high-resolution genome analysis
  • In January 2024, Barco, a global technology provider of visualization solutions, entered a strategic partnership with Applied Spectral Imaging (ASI) to integrate digital pathology technologies into fluorescence in situ hybridization workflows. The collaboration combines Barco’s medical-grade display technology with ASI’s advanced imaging and analysis platforms used in cytogenetics and molecular pathology laboratories. This integration helps improve image clarity, diagnostic accuracy, and workflow efficiency for laboratories performing hybridization-based molecular diagnostics. The partnership highlights the increasing adoption of digital pathology and automated imaging solutions in molecular diagnostics laboratories
  • In January 2025, Molecular Instruments, a biotechnology company specializing in imaging technologies, announced the launch of its HCR Gold and HCR Pro product lines for advanced RNA fluorescence in situ hybridization (RNA-FISH) applications. These products are based on the company’s Hybridization Chain Reaction imaging platform, which enables multiplexed and quantitative visualization of RNA molecules in cells and tissues. The new product lines allow researchers to detect gene expression with high sensitivity even in complex or highly autofluorescent biological samples. This innovation expands the use of RNA-FISH in molecular diagnostics, genomics research, and precision medicine
  • In April 2025, Empire Genomics, a molecular diagnostics company, partnered with BioDot to introduce the BDot Probe Line, a new set of optimized fluorescent in situ hybridization probe panels designed for automated cytogenetics workflows. These probes are specifically developed to integrate with the BioDot CellWriter automation system, enabling more efficient laboratory operations. The probe panels support FISH testing for several hematologic cancers such as leukemia and myelodysplastic syndromes. This development improves laboratory productivity, reduces manual handling, and helps deliver faster and more reliable molecular diagnostic results
